It was upgraded a number of times to today's M109A6 Paladin.
The M109A6 Paladin needs only a crew of four: the commander, driver, gunner and ammunition loader.
With the cancellation of the U. S. Crusader, the Paladin remains the principal self-propelled howitzer for the U. S. for the foreseeable future.
M109A6 " Paladin " firing at night.
This allows the Paladin to halt from the move and fire within 30 seconds with accuracy equivalent to the previous models when properly emplaced, laid, and safed — a process that required several minutes under the best of circumstances.
After firing on a target, the Paladin is immediately able to resume movement.
